The best prebiotic supplement for gut health depends on various factors, including individual nutritional needs, dietary preferences, and specific gut health concerns. Prebiotics are non-digestible fibers that serve as a food source for beneficial bacteria in the gut, promoting a healthy gut microbiome.For optimal results, it's essential to consider the type of prebiotic, its concentration, and potential interactions with other supplements or medications. Some popular prebiotic options include inulin, fructooligosaccharides (FOS), and galacto-oligosaccharides (GOS). Prebiotics play a crucial role in supporting immune system function by promoting the growth and activity of beneficial bacteria in the gut. These beneficial bacteria, also known as the gut microbiome, help to stimulate the immune system's natural defenses, producing antibodies that fight off pathogens and other foreign invaders. A healthy balance of good bacteria can also produce antimicrobial peptides and cytokines, which further boost the immune response.Research has shown that prebiotics can also influence the development and function of immune cells in the gut-associated lymphoid tissue (GALT), a key component of the body's immune system. By feeding the good bacteria in the GALT, prebiotics can enhance the production of immune cells, such as T-cells and B-cells, which are essential for fighting off infections and maintaining overall health. Furthermore, prebiotics have been shown to reduce inflammation and modulate the immune response, making them an attractive complement to traditional treatments for conditions like irritable bowel syndrome (IBS), inflammatory bowel disease (IBD), and even cancer.
The benefits of using prebiotics in your daily diet are numerous and can have a significant impact on your overall health and wellbeing. Prebiotics work by feeding the good bacteria in your gut, helping to promote a healthy balance of gut flora and support a strong immune system. This can lead to improved digestion, reduced symptoms of bloating and gas, and even enhanced mental clarity and mood.Regular consumption of prebiotic-rich foods or supplements has also been shown to have additional benefits, such as increased energy levels, better nutrient absorption, and even potential weight management. By incorporating prebiotics into your diet, you may find that you're able to maintain a healthier gut microbiome, which can in turn support overall health and wellbeing.
Research suggests that prebiotics may indeed help alleviate symptoms of Irritable Bowel Syndrome (IBS), a common gastrointestinal disorder characterized by abdominal pain, bloating, and changes in bowel movements.Studies have shown that prebiotics can promote the growth of beneficial gut bacteria, which play a crucial role in maintaining a healthy gut-brain axis. By feeding these good bacteria, prebiotics may help regulate bowel habits, reduce symptoms of IBS such as abdominal pain and bloating, and even improve overall digestive health. The world of prebiotics can seem overwhelming due to the numerous types and products available in the market. However, it's essential to understand that these different types are categorized based on their composition, such as specific fiber sources, blend of fibers, or novel approaches like oligosaccharides.In general, the main differences between various types of prebiotic products lie in their solubility, digestibility, and activity ranges. For instance, inulin-based prebiotics tend to be more soluble and have a broader spectrum of activity compared to pectin-derived ones. Additionally, some novel prebiotics are designed to specifically target particular species or genera of beneficial bacteria, offering targeted benefits rather than broad-spectrum support. Understanding these differences can help consumers navigate the market and choose the most suitable product based on their individual needs and preferences.
